The video tutorial explains the concept of identity elements and cube numbers, emphasizing the importance of understanding cube numbers through homework. It provides examples of cubed numbers and demonstrates how to rewrite numbers using cube roots. The tutorial also covers operations involving cube roots, such as multiplication, division, addition, and subtraction, ensuring students understand the need for like terms. The session concludes with a clarification of doubts.
